Enhancing Planners and Printable Guides

For creators selling digital products like planners, worksheets, or coaching workbooks, the perceived value of the product is heavily influenced by the quality of the typography. A cluttered or poorly chosen font can make even the most useful content feel amateurish, whereas a well-selected typeface elevates the user experience. Over Sunset is particularly effective for headers and motivational quotes within printable planners, injecting a dose of inspiration into daily tasks. Because it is a Display font, it should be used sparingly for emphasis rather than for long blocks of instructional text, ensuring that readability is never compromised. Pairing it with a clean, highly legible serif or sans serif for the body copy creates a balanced layout that guides the eye naturally through the page. This strategic use of Fonts not only improves the aesthetic appeal but also supports the functional goal of the planner, helping users stay organized and motivated.

Strategic Font Pairing for Editorial Consistency

The true power of a distinctive typeface like Over Sunset is unlocked when it is paired thoughtfully with complementary fonts to build a robust typographic system. Since this is a retro-styled Display font with significant character, it pairs beautifully with neutral, modern sans serifs for captions and UI elements, or with classic serifs for body text in articles and ebooks. The contrast between the quirky, nostalgic vibes of Over Sunset and the stability of a traditional text font creates a dynamic tension that keeps the reader engaged. When building a brand identity or a comprehensive style guide, it is essential to test these combinations across different mediums, from mobile screens to printed PDFs. Ensuring that the Fonts work harmoniously together prevents visual fatigue and maintains a professional polish throughout the entire publication.
